What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— took in $5,975 more than it spent. Revenue $88,211 · expenses $82,236 · reserve months 61.2
Tax year 2022 — took in $16,916 more than it spent. Revenue $67,712 · expenses $50,796 · reserve months 97.7
Tax year 2021 — spent $1,492 more than it took in. Revenue $32,015 · expenses $33,507 · reserve months 142.0
Tax year 2020 — took in $5,007 more than it spent. Revenue $29,138 · expenses $24,131 · reserve months 197.9
Tax year 2019 — spent $818 more than it took in. Revenue $30,537 · expenses $31,355 · reserve months 150.4
Tax year 2018 — took in $10,692 more than it spent. Revenue $29,227 · expenses $18,535 · reserve months 254.9
Tax year 2017 — took in $126,215 more than it spent. Revenue $174,310 · expenses $48,095 · reserve months 95.6
Tax year 2016 — took in $146,114 more than it spent. Revenue $160,538 · expenses $14,424 · reserve months 213.7
Tax year 2015 — spent $11,485 more than it took in. Revenue $22,545 · expenses $34,030 · reserve months 39.0
Tax year 2014 — spent $9,754 more than it took in. Revenue $25,479 · expenses $35,233 · reserve months 41.6
Tax year 2013 — took in $15,768 more than it spent. Revenue $36,251 · expenses $20,483 · reserve months 77.3
Tax year 2012 — took in $9,953 more than it spent. Revenue $18,870 · expenses $8,917 · reserve months 156.4
Tax year 2011 — spent $13,353 more than it took in. Revenue $8,395 · expenses $21,748 · reserve months 58.6
